计算机科学 ›› 2015, Vol. 42 ›› Issue (9): 127-133.doi: 10.11896/j.issn.1002-137X.2015.09.024

• 信息安全 • 上一篇    下一篇

基于马尔可夫过程的云服务组合QoS量化评估方法研究

焦扬,陈 喆,梁员宁,李东星   

  1. 解放军信息工程大学 郑州450004,解放军信息工程大学 郑州450004,中国人民解放军78179部队 成都611830,解放军信息工程大学 郑州450004
  • 出版日期:2018-11-14 发布日期:2018-11-14
  • 基金资助:
    本文受国家“863”计划基金资助

Research on QoS Quantitative Evaluation Method of Cloud Service Composition Based on Markov Process

JIAO Yang, CHEN Zhe, LIANG Yuan-ning and LI Dong-xing   

  • Online:2018-11-14 Published:2018-11-14

摘要: 针对云服务组合的QoS量化评估方法进行了研究。基于组合云服务环境中虚拟动态性和服务随机性的特点,提出了基于BPEL流程的云服务组合实现框架;在随机Petri网理论的基础上建立了组合云服务流程网模型(CCSPNet),进而应用马尔可夫过程对其进行性能评估,提出了云服务组合的六维QoS评价体系,并结合CCSPNet模型提出了云服务组合的QoS定量评估方法。通过应用实例分析表明,提出的方法具有较好的动态适应性和灵活性,能有效满足云服务应用环境的QoS评估需求。

关键词: 云计算,服务组合,马尔科夫过程,QoS评估

Abstract: This paper studied the QoS quantitative evaluation method of cloud service composition.On the basis of the characteristics of combined cloud service environment of virtual dynamic nature and random service,this paper put forward the realization frame of cloud service composition based on BPEL workflow,established the combined cloud ser-vice process net(CCSPNet) based on the theory of stochastic Petri net,evaluated the performance with Markov process,and proposed the six-dimensional QoS evaluation system and the QoS quantitative evaluation method of cloud service composition combined with the CCSPNet module.The application example shows that the new method has better dynamic adaptability and flexibility and can satisfy QoS evaluation requirement of cloud service application environment effectively.

Key words: Cloud computing,Service composition,Markov process,QoS evaluation

[1] Aloes A,et al.Web Services Business process Execution Language,Version2.0,OASIS Standard(April 2007)[S].http://docs.oasis-open.org/wsbpel/2.0/OS/wsbpel-v2.0-OS.html
[2] 康国胜,刘建勋,唐明董,等.考虑QoS属性相关性的Web服务选择[J].小型微型计算机系统,2014,4(5):786-790 Kang Guo-sheng,Liu Jian-xun,Tang Ming-dong,et al.Consider the QoS Attribute Correlation for Web Service Selection[J].Journal of Chinese Computer Systems,2014,4(5):786-790
[3] Wan Jian-xiong,Xiang Xu-dong,Bai Xiao-ying.PerformabilityAnalysis of Avionics System with Multilayer HM/FM Using Stochastic Petri Nets [J].Chinese Journal of Aeronautics,2013,54(2):363-377
[4] Ana M,Carlos A.JWSPerf:A Performance Benchmarking Utility with Support to Multiple Web Services Implementations[C]∥International Conference on AICT-ICIW,2006:159-165
[5] 郑梁须.基于BPEL文档验证的Web服务组合入侵检测技术研究 [D].南京:南京邮电大学,2013 Zheng Liang-xu.Research on Intrusion Detection Technology for Web Service Composition Based on BPEL[D].Nanjing:Nanjing University of Posts and Telecommunications,2013
[6] Mounir L,Fatiha Z,Ana C.Timed Modeling of Web Services Composition for Automatic Testing[C]∥Third International IEEE Conference on Signal-Image Technologies and Internet-Based System,2007(SIFIS’07).2007:417-426
[7] 王盼盼.基于BPEL工作流的服务组合技术研究[D].沈阳:沈阳理工大学,2011 Wang Pan-pan.Research on BPEL Service Composition Based on Workflow[D].Shenyang:Shenyang Ligong University,2011
[8] László G,Silvano C,Felicita D G,et al.Dependability Evaluation of Web Service-Based Processes[M]∥ Formal Methods and Stochastic Models for Performance Evalution:Third European Performance Engineering Workshop(EPEW 2006).2006:166-180
[9] Apostolos Z,Panos V,Valerie I.Model-Driven Dependability Analysis of WebServices[M]∥On the Move to Meaningful Internet Systems 2004:COOPIS,DOA,and ODBASE:OTM Confe-derated International Conference,COOPIS,DOA,and ODBASE,2004:1608-1625
[10] 门鹏,段振华.广义随机Petri网下的组合Web服务建模与评价[J].西安交通大学学报,2008,42(8):967-971 Men Peng,Duan Zhen-huan.Modeling and Evaluation of Composite Web Services Based on Generalized Stochastic Petri Nets[J].Journal of Xi’an Jiaotong University,2008,2(8):967-971
[11] Lin C.Stochastic Petri Net and System Performance Evaluation[M].Beijing:Tsinghua University Press,2005:293-294

No related articles found!
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!